GUIDE PRICE £499,995 VIEW THE VIRTUAL TOUR HERE OR ON OUR WEBSITE www.nevilleandneville.co.uk • A BEAUTIFULLY REFURBISHED SEMI-DETACHED GRADE II LISTED COTTAGE BUILT CIRCA 1650 LOCATED OPPOSITE THE CHURCH GREEN • ENCHANTING FRONT AND REAR GARDENS • SEPARATE OUTSIDE BRICK BUILDING WITH POSSIBILITIES FOR BECOMING A HOME OFFICE / MINI ANNEX ROOM SUBJECT TO PLANNING • SUMMER HOUSE • SINGLE BRICK-BUILT GARAGE WITH ELECTRIC DOOR • THE REAR GARDEN ALSO HAS A SECLUDED WALLED COURTYARD TERRACE WHICH IS PERFECT FOR ALFRESCO DINING • RECEPTION HALL • INNER HALL • FEATURE LANDING • SITTING ROOM WITH FEATURE INGLENOOK FIREPLACE • DINING ROOM • KITCHEN / BREAKFAST ROOM • CLOAKROOM / UTILITY ROOM • LOUNGE AREA • FIRST FLOOR LANDING WITH A FEATURE STAIRCASE • TWO DOUBLE BEDROOMS • LUXURY FEATURE FAMILY BATHROOM / SHOWER ROOM • THE MAINLINE STATIONS OF BERWICK, POLEGATE AND STONEGATE ARE ALL WITHIN CONVENIENT DRIVING DISTANCE MAKING THIS PROPERTY PERFECT FOR A LONDON COMMUTER DESCRIPTION: A very rare chance to purchase probably the most desirable and also a beautifully decorated refurbished Grade II listed cottage which is located opposite the elegant 12th century Hellingly Church with its enchanting Church green. This two double bedroom semi-detached cottage has both front and rear gardens and a single garage, as well as a separate brick outbuilding that is perfect for conversion into a home office or mini annex room subject to planning. The rear garden is considered to be of a good size for a cottage in this particular setting and is divided into two sections, a superb walled garden for alfresco dining with paved terraces and the other section arranged to lawn. There is also a brick built single garage with a hard standing area and with electrics connected. Inside the property has William Morris style wallpaper and curtains, a reception hall, a lounge area, a sitting room with a feature fireplace, a kitchen / breakfast room, a dining room, an inner hall, a cloakroom / utility room, a vaulted ceilinged staircase with a feature landing and a most impressive antique style luxury family bathroom / shower room. Every room is perfectly presented and has been tastefully decorated throughout to a high standard. LOCATION: Situated opposite the beautiful Hellingly Gothic influenced church which dates from the 12th century with its enchanting church green, the property is situated away from any busy roads and yet is within only a short drive of Hailsham town with its extensive shopping and leisure facilities. The mainline train stations of Polegate, Stonegate and Berwick are all within convenient drive, making this property perfect for London commuters. There are many wonderful walks nearby and this property’s peaceful and beautiful setting makes this idyllic location attractive to retirees, or people looking for a weekend retreat from London. This property could also be well suited as a holiday cottage, that could yield a high rental return. ACCOMMODATION: Impressive character wooden front door opening into a reception hall.
